Output 18b84da68bfdf1eadf0432ce876f9305123557a667c866b752f0876bd4181a98:2

value
103445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b3fec7bb3c7d1d28c73a2f57a32f28cdc42fc0 OP_EQUAL
address
3DExh16vAm7MhH5RyGvbzoLjvEMCYmARZA
transaction
18b84da68bfdf1eadf0432ce876f9305123557a667c866b752f0876bd4181a98
spent
true